docs: 同步CS模块模板与接口追溯

This commit is contained in:
tangweijie 2026-03-11 18:39:44 +08:00
parent 2f580f26d8
commit 5a0488f885
3 changed files with 151 additions and 0 deletions

View File

@ -114,6 +114,7 @@
> 说明:本表中的历史记录按当时原始表述保留;当前正式数据库口径统一以“达梦数据库 8.0+”为准。
| 2026-03-11 | `13_CS_Detailed` 结构对齐补完(模板同步) | 对 `docs/design/02_Detailed_Design/13_CS_Detailed.md` 执行与 REV 同步的结构化补完1新增“客户服务模块统一约束”与“接口与数据追溯矩阵”2`CS-001~CS-007` 全模块补充“接口映射”3补充 `CS-005``CS-006` 核心数据与各模块落地边界4`CS-003``CS-007` 增加支付相关流程图,强化渠道侧到营收侧的协同链路表达。 | 用户要求继续将“统一约束 + 追溯矩阵 + 接口映射”模板同步到 `13_CS_Detailed.md`。 | 正面影响,客户服务模块文档结构与营收模块保持一致,接口追溯与评审路径更清晰;渠道受理与 `SYS-002/008/009/010` 协同边界明确,可降低后续改稿与联调阶段的口径偏差。 |
| 2026-03-11 | `12_REV_Detailed` 设计补完(结构化增强) | 补完 `docs/design/02_Detailed_Design/12_REV_Detailed.md`1新增“营收模块统一约束”章节2新增“接口与数据追溯矩阵”统一 `REV-001~REV-009` 对应 `IF-REV-*` 与核心数据域3为各 REV 模块补充“接口映射”段落4补齐 `REV-009` 缺失的“接口映射 + 落地边界”5`REV-004/005/006/008` 增加流程图,强化评审可读性与协同边界说明。 | 用户要求补完 `12_REV_Detailed.md`,并提升评审可交付性与跨文档追溯效率。 | 正面影响,营收模块正文从“说明型”提升为“可追溯、可评审、可维护”结构;接口、数据、协同边界更清晰,减少详细设计与接口/数据库专题之间的理解偏差。 |
| 2026-03-11 | `docs/design` P2 优化Archive 标签化与抽检自动化) | 完成 P2 持续优化1新增 `scripts/generate-archive-tag-index.sh` 并生成 `docs/design/04_Appendix/Archive/00_Archive_Tag_Index.md`,对 Archive 文档按“来源/用途/可信级别”标签化2新增 `scripts/ai-weekly-audit-diff.sh` 并输出 `docs/design/00_Management/14_AI_Audit_Diff_Latest.md` 差异清单3`Makefile` 接入 `archive-tag-index``ai-audit-diff` 命令4同步更新 `12_AI_Weekly_Audit_Template.md``04_Appendix/README.md``00_Management/README.md``scripts/README.md` 的入口说明。 | 用户要求执行 P2 优化清单,需把“标签化 + 自动化”从规划项落地为可执行资产。 | 正面影响Archive 资料从“目录分类”升级为“可检索标签资产”AI 抽检从人工记录升级为脚本化差异输出,周检可复用、可对比、可追踪,后续持续治理成本显著降低。 |
| 2026-03-11 | `docs/design` P1 修复(治理口径与统一入口) | 执行 P1 修复清单1更新 `00_Management/04_Writing_Guide.md` 中数据库选型与术语标准,统一为“达梦数据库 8.0+”2修复 `00_Management/03_Task_Checklist.md``00_Management/01_Project_Progress.md` 当前交付总结中的旧数据库表述3增强 `00_Management/11_Main_Doc_Chapter_Index.md` 的数据库导航,新增 `METER/INST` 专题边界与 `02_Table_Specs` 映射入口4更新 `00_Management/10_AI_Retrieval_Whitelist.md`,将 `02_Table_Specs.md` 纳入 P2 映射检索。 | 用户要求“执行 P1 修复清单”,需完成跨文档术语映射统一与入口完善。 | 正面影响,治理文档与主文档口径进一步对齐,减少历史术语对 AI 检索与评审的干扰数据库主口径与映射补充入口更清晰P0/P1/P2 检索链路更加稳定。 |

View File

@ -138,6 +138,15 @@
## ✅ 最新完成任务 (持续更新)
### 📋 `13_CS_Detailed` 模板同步补完
- [x] **完成客户服务模块结构与追溯增强** ✅ (2026-03-11)
- [x] 新增“客户服务模块统一约束”章节,明确渠道侧与 `SYS-002/008/009/010` 协同边界 ✅
- [x] 新增“接口与数据追溯矩阵”,覆盖 `CS-001~CS-007` 的接口与数据域映射 ✅
- [x] 为 `CS-001~CS-007` 全模块补充“接口映射”段落 ✅
- [x] 补充 `CS-005``CS-006` 核心数据与全模块落地边界描述 ✅
- [x] 为 `CS-003``CS-007` 增加支付流程图,提升渠道协同评审可读性 ✅
### 📋 `12_REV_Detailed` 设计补完(结构化增强)
- [x] **完成营收模块正文补完与追溯增强** ✅ (2026-03-11)

View File

@ -14,6 +14,8 @@ retrieval_priority: P1
- [文档定位](#sec-position)
- [客户服务详细设计正文](#sec-content)
- [客户服务模块统一约束](#sec-cs-rules)
- [接口与数据追溯矩阵](#sec-cs-trace)
- [CS-001 账户绑定管理](#mod-cs-001)
- [CS-002 信息查询服务](#mod-cs-002)
- [CS-003 在线缴费服务](#mod-cs-003)
@ -32,6 +34,32 @@ retrieval_priority: P1
# 客户服务模块详细设计
<a id="sec-cs-rules"></a>
## 客户服务模块统一约束
1. 客户服务模块负责渠道侧受理与展示,核心账务、发票、通知结果均由 `SYS-002` 统一落账与回写。
2. 支付、发票、消息分别通过 `SYS-009``SYS-008``SYS-010` 协同完成,客户服务模块不直接承载外部平台业务规则。
3. 账户绑定、在线支付、发票申请、业务办理等关键动作必须进行身份校验与权限校验,禁止匿名高风险操作。
4. 支付与发票场景必须具备幂等控制,避免重复下单、重复开票、重复回写导致业务状态不一致。
5. 渠道请求、结果回写、人工补偿动作应保留可追溯日志,满足审计与争议处理要求。
<a id="sec-cs-trace"></a>
## 接口与数据追溯矩阵
> 说明:详细接口字段与报文以 `../03_Technical_Design/03_Interface_Design.md` 为准。
| CS 模块 | 关键接口 | 核心数据域(摘要) | 主要协同对象 |
|---|---|---|---|
| CS-001 账户绑定管理 | `IF-CS-001` | `biz_cust_app_binds``biz_cust``biz_account` | 微信、支付宝、微网厅 |
| CS-002 信息查询服务 | `IF-CS-002` | `biz_charge*``biz_reading_data``biz_invoice` | 客户渠道、`SYS-002` |
| CS-003 在线缴费服务 | `IF-CS-003` | `biz_charge*``biz_collection``bk_transaction*` | `SYS-009` |
| CS-004 电子发票服务 | `IF-CS-004` | `biz_invoice*``biz_cust_invoice` | `SYS-008` |
| CS-005 营业网点服务 | `IF-CS-005` | `biz_outlets``biz_business_types` | 客户渠道 |
| CS-006 业务办理服务 | `IF-CS-006` | `biz_process*``biz_content_attach` | 工单系统、`SYS-010` |
| CS-007 柜面扫码支付 | `IF-CS-007` | `biz_collection``bk_transaction*``biz_charge` | 营业厅、`SYS-009` |
<a id="mod-cs-001"></a>
## CS-001 账户绑定管理
@ -52,6 +80,17 @@ retrieval_priority: P1
- `biz_cust`
- `biz_account`
### 接口映射
- `IF-CS-001`:渠道账户绑定、解绑、默认账户切换。
- `IF-REV-001`:客户与账户信息查询,校验绑定对象合法性。
### 落地边界
- **已落地**:渠道绑定关系、客户与账户主数据引用。
- **部分落地**:多渠道同账号合并策略依赖业务规则与运营配置共同控制。
- **文档先行**:跨渠道统一身份画像与复杂合并规则仅保留设计语义。
<a id="mod-cs-002"></a>
## CS-002 信息查询服务
@ -74,6 +113,18 @@ retrieval_priority: P1
- `biz_charge_detail`
- `biz_invoice`
### 接口映射
- `IF-CS-002`:账单、欠费、缴费、用水、发票等聚合查询。
- `IF-REV-001`:客户基础信息查询与状态校验。
- `IF-REV-010`:统计类查询场景复用营收统计接口能力。
### 落地边界
- **已落地**:账单、缴费、发票、客户信息等基础查询链路。
- **部分落地**:部分专题分析更多依赖报表端,不在渠道侧单独建模。
- **文档先行**:个性化推荐与预测分析不作为当前已实现能力表述。
<a id="mod-cs-003"></a>
## CS-003 在线缴费服务
@ -82,6 +133,18 @@ retrieval_priority: P1
提供微信支付、支付宝支付、银行卡支付、预存款支付等在线缴费能力。
### 业务流程
```mermaid
flowchart TD
A[提交缴费请求] --> B[校验账单与应缴金额]
B --> C[创建业务订单]
C --> D[调用SYS-009下单]
D --> E[接收支付回调/查询结果]
E --> F[更新核销状态]
F --> G[返回缴费结果]
```
### 关键规则
1. 下单前再次校验账单未缴状态和应缴金额。
@ -95,6 +158,18 @@ retrieval_priority: P1
- `bk_transaction`
- `bk_transaction_callback`
### 接口映射
- `IF-CS-003`:客户渠道支付下单入口。
- `IF-EXT-004``IF-EXT-005`:支付下单协同与结果回写。
- `IF-REV-006`:账单核销与收费状态更新。
### 落地边界
- **已落地**:渠道下单、支付回调、账单核销主链路。
- **部分落地**:失败补偿策略部分由支付平台与人工复核协同处理。
- **文档先行**:复杂营销组合支付与分账能力暂不宣称为已实现。
<a id="mod-cs-004"></a>
## CS-004 电子发票服务
@ -115,6 +190,18 @@ retrieval_priority: P1
- `biz_cust_invoice`
- `biz_invoice_taxrate`
### 接口映射
- `IF-CS-004`:客户侧发票申请与状态查询。
- `IF-EXT-006``IF-EXT-007`:发票开具协同与结果回写。
- `IF-REV-008`:营收侧发票主流程协同。
### 落地边界
- **已落地**:发票申请、开票信息校验、开票结果回写。
- **部分落地**:红冲、补开等复杂票据后处理以发票服务能力为主。
- **文档先行**:多税率拆票、批量异步重试等高级策略仅保留设计语义。
<a id="mod-cs-005"></a>
## CS-005 营业网点服务
@ -129,6 +216,21 @@ retrieval_priority: P1
2. 网点服务以查询与引导为主,不在本模块中虚构额外业务实体表。
3. 与 CS-006 业务办理服务协同,支持从网点查询跳转到线上办理。
### 核心数据
- `biz_outlets`
- `biz_business_types`
### 接口映射
- `IF-CS-005`:网点信息、可办事项、预约入口查询。
### 落地边界
- **已落地**:网点查询与办事引导能力。
- **部分落地**:预约排队等能力可能由外部排队系统承载。
- **文档先行**:导航路线规划与实时客流预测仅保留扩展方向。
<a id="mod-cs-006"></a>
## CS-006 业务办理服务
@ -143,6 +245,23 @@ retrieval_priority: P1
2. 办理结果与客户资料、工单状态、报装或表务流程联动更新。
3. 触达通知通过 `SYS-010` 完成结果通知。
### 核心数据
- `biz_process`
- `biz_process_transfer`
- `biz_content_attach`
### 接口映射
- `IF-CS-006`:办理申请提交、进度查询、补件上传。
- `IF-EXT-008`:办理结果通知协同。
### 落地边界
- **已落地**:办理申请、进度查询、补件与状态联动。
- **部分落地**:复杂跨部门并行审批流程依赖后端流程引擎配置。
- **文档先行**:智能预审与自动分单规则暂不表述为已实现能力。
<a id="mod-cs-007"></a>
## CS-007 柜面扫码支付
@ -151,6 +270,17 @@ retrieval_priority: P1
支持营业厅柜台二维码收款、票据关联、结果回传,是柜台收费场景对线上支付能力的补充入口。
### 业务流程
```mermaid
flowchart TD
A[柜面发起扫码收款] --> B[生成支付订单]
B --> C[客户扫码支付]
C --> D[接收支付结果回写]
D --> E[更新账单核销状态]
E --> F[打印或展示收费凭证]
```
### 关键设计
1. 柜面扫码支付与 REV-003 营业收费统一核销口径。
@ -163,3 +293,14 @@ retrieval_priority: P1
- `bk_transaction`
- `bk_transaction_callback`
### 接口映射
- `IF-CS-007`:柜面扫码支付订单创建与结果回写。
- `IF-EXT-004``IF-EXT-005`:支付渠道协同。
- `IF-REV-006`:收费核销与账单状态更新。
### 落地边界
- **已落地**:柜面扫码收款、支付回写、账单核销协同。
- **部分落地**:柜台班结与对账汇总由营收后台统一统计。
- **文档先行**:多终端并发收款冲突治理保留为后续优化方向。